Search
Sign up
Sign in
Electronics - Telephone in Apalachicola, FL
Sterling Payphones LLC
139 Avenue E, Apalachicola, Florida, 32320-2000
(850) 653-3931
Related categories
Retail Shopping
Antiques
Bookstores
Carpet & Flooring
Clothing & Accessories
Convenience Stores & Service Stations
Electronics - Dealers
Gift Shops
Glass Products & Services
Music Stores
Toy & Game Stores
Variety Stores